ISO 25051

ISO 25051 – Software Engineering Standard

ISO 25051 was developed to address the growing complexity of software systems and the need for standardized approaches to ensure their quality. It builds upon previous standards and best practices in software engineering, aiming to provide a comprehensive set of guidelines for both developers and evaluators.

Introduction to ISO 25051

In the ever-evolving landscape of software development, ensuring quality and reliability are paramount. This is where standards like ISO 25051 come into play. This standard, also known as the Software Engineering – Software Product Quality Requirements and Evaluation (SQuaRE) standard, serves as a crucial framework for defining and evaluating software quality.

Key Principles

At its core, ISO 25051 emphasizes the establishment of clear quality requirements, comprehensive documentation, and rigorous testing methodologies throughout the software development lifecycle. By adhering to these principles, organizations can better manage and assess the quality of their software products.

Adoption and Implementation

Various industries and organizations have embraced This standard as a means to enhance the quality and reliability of their software offerings. However, implementing the standard is not without its challenges, including resource constraints, cultural resistance, and the need for specialized expertise.

Benefits of ISO 25051

The adoption of This standard brings numerous benefits to organizations, including improved software quality, enhanced customer satisfaction, and global recognition of their commitment to quality assurance. By conforming to ISO 25051 standards, organizations can gain a competitive edge in the marketplace.

Case Studies

Several organizations have successfully implemented This standard and reaped the rewards of their efforts. For example, a leading software development company streamlined its quality assurance processes and significantly reduced defects in its products after adopting This standard guidelines.

Criticism and Limitations

Despite its merits, ISO 25051 is not without its critics. Some argue that the standard’s complexity and rigid structure can pose challenges for smaller organizations with limited resources. Additionally, there are ongoing debates about the relevance of certain criteria and metrics prescribed by the standard.

Future of ISO 25051

As software development practices continue to evolve, This standard is expected to undergo revisions and updates to reflect emerging trends and technologies. Key areas of focus may include greater alignment with agile and DevOps methodologies, as well as the integration of new evaluation techniques.


ISO 25051 plays a crucial role in shaping the future of software engineering by providing a standardized framework for defining, evaluating, and improving software quality. By embracing This standard standards, organizations can demonstrate their commitment to excellence and drive continuous improvement in their software development processes.

Contact EIQM

To contact us, please fill out the form below. We will contact you as soon as possible. You can also apply through this form if you would like to receive system certification or representation of EIQM Certification Body.

Tags: No tags

Comments are closed.